Organocatalytic asymmetric biomimetic transamination of α-keto acetals to chiral α-amino acetals

This paper describes a chiral base-catalyzed asymmetric biomimetic transamination of α-keto acetals. A wide variety of α-amino acetals containing various functional groups can be synthesized in 50–85% yield and 82–86% ee.

RENILLA/GAUSSIA TRANSFECTED CELLS AS A LIGHT SOURCE FOR IN-SITU PHOTODYNAMIC THERAPY OF CANCER

A method for photodynamic therapy treatment of cancerous cells and tissue is provided. The method comprises administering tumor-trophic cells expressing a luminescent protein to a subject. A photosensitizing agent is then separately administered to the subject, followed by an optional iron chelator. On the day of treatment, a luminogenic substrate corresponding to the luminescent protein is administered to the subject. The substrate reacts with the luminescent protein in the vicinity of the cancerous tissue to produce light which activates the photosensitizing agent resulting in the selective destruction of the cancerous tissue.
